Lionel 3360 Operating Burro Crane EX-

This is a Lionel 3360 Motorized Operating Burro Crane from 1956. This unique unit has a variety of features, including going forward and backwards down the track under its own power, a cab that rotates, and a hook that moves up and down. All three functions are motorized and are controlled by actuators that mount to the track.

Lionel 50 Motorized Gang Car

The 50 Gang car is a unique item created by Lionel. It is a small self-motorized unit creating plenty of action on a layout. It has rubber bumpers on each end and when it runs into anything, like a track bumper, a locomotive, or anything else, it reverses direction. When it reverses, one of the crewman spins around faces the other side! With the caræs ability to operate as an independent unit, Lionel soon introduced several other self-motorized units into their consumer line. Products such as the 60 Trolley, 65 Handcar, and 68 Executive Inspection Car are just a few examples. This is a reliable and durable car. With only general maintenance, it has proven to be a solid performer. Standard features include an orange molded body, die-cast frame, 2 stationary crewmen, 1 moveable crewman, and a rubber bumper on each end.

Lionel 53 Rio Grande Powered Snowplow Switcher

The 53 Rio Grande Snowplow Switcher was produced for four years in the late 1950s. These small locomotives -- generally referred to as Motorized Units -- are loosely design after a real-life gas Vulcan switcher of the 1950s. Lionels model, similar to the real-life version, was small and had limited pulling power. On average, it could only pull two or three freight cars. Lionel only offered the 53 as a separate sale item and never in a set. The 53 is unique in that its front coupler was replaced by an all-new snowplow. This concept -- of slightly modifying an existing product to create a newer product -- was frequently done by Lionel during the postwar era to keep their product line looking new or enhanced from year to year.

Lionel 54 Ballast Tamper EX

This is a Lionel 54 Ballast Tamper. This neat motorized unit simulates the tamping down of ballast rock along the track. The small pile drivers move up and down, and the engine also slows down to half speed when the tamping action is activated. The tampers are controlled by activators clipped to the track (not included). It features a pullmor motor, durable painted body, die-cast frame, engineer figure, operating tampers, an ornamental horn, flexible antenna on the rear, red tampers housed in a gray structure on the front, blue man in the cab, and a single non-operating coupler on the rear. This unit only travels forward and operates in two speeds. Also included with the Ballast Tamper are two track-side activation clips.

Lionel 60 Lionelville Motorized Rapid Transit Trolley

This is a Lionel 60 Lionelville Motorized Rapid Transit Trolley Car from 1955-58. It features bumpers on each end that cause it to change directions whenever it runs into anything, like a bumper. It features interior illumination, a reverse unit, operating function and silhouetted window strips. When the direction changes the trolley pole on top also spins around to the proper trailing position. It was a real postwar favorite and Lionel has remade it in several varieties over the years.

Lionel 68 Executive Inspection Car

This is a Lionel 68 Executive Inspection Car. This Inspection Car was a classic postwar motorized unit. It runs forward and reverse by manually rotating the knob on the top to control the direction. It has operating headlights, taillights, and chrome front & rear bumpers. It measures approximately 7 inches long.
